A great mini blender should be durable and user-friendly. Consider the size, power, and features that align with your needs. Do you need a blender for single servings? Or are you looking for something that can process bigger quantities?

Once you've identified your requirements, start comparing different models. Seek out testimonials to get an idea of the effectiveness of each blender.

Ultimately, the best mini blender for you is the one that meets your needs.
